August Weather in Robins Air Force Base, United States

Last updated: June 24, 2025

In August, the average temperature in Robins Air Force Base, United States hovers around 28°C (82°F), making it a warm destination. Expect a comfortable minimum of 18°C (64°F) and the occasional peak at 37°C (100°F). However, be prepared for some rain, as 100 mm (3.9 in) of precipitation is expected over 16 days. With an average humidity of 81%, it's a tropical experience that combines warmth with richness in the air.

How August Weather in Robins Air Force Base Compares to Other Months

Weather in Robins Air Force Base var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Robins Air Force Base,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Robins Air Force Base,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ather10°C (50°F)94 mm (3.7 inches)86%moderate
February Weather13°C (56°F)113 mm (4.4 inches)84%high
March Weather16°C (61°F)81 mm (3.2 inches)83%very high
April Weather19°C (67°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)81%very high
May Weather24°C (75°F)90 mm (3.6 inches)81%extreme
June Weather26°C (80°F)100 mm (4.0 inches)81%extreme
July Weather28°C (83°F)89 mm (3.5 inches)83%extreme
August Weather28°C (82°F)100 mm (3.9 inches)81%extreme
September Weather26°C (79°F)100 mm (4.0 inches)82%very high
October Weather21°C (71°F)96 mm (3.8 inches)78%very high
November Weather14°C (57°F)69 mm (2.7 inches)86%high
December Weather11°C (52°F)119 mm (4.7 inches)89%moderate
